When completing wells with low pressure gravel packing methods, Johnson Super
Weld TM screens represent the quality standard. Two general types are available :


SUPER WELD
® SCREENS

These screens use Vee-Wire ® construction with narrow face-width wires to create a high percentage of flow area.  Standard wire width is 2.29 mm. For even greater open area, 1.52 mm or 1.19 mm can be used.

SUPER WELD HT ®  SCREENS

When bottom hole temperatures exceed 120 0 C, differential expansion  between the pipe base and  screen  jacket may result in loss of sand control.  In these cases, a Super WELD HT screen should be  used.  This patented product has an expansion ring on one end to maintain product integrity under  high temperature conditions.

PREPACKED SCREENS::

Conventional gravel packing of horizontal well is not feasible. In these cases, prepacked screens are commonly used. At Johnson we have variety of prepacked designs to meet these special conditions. Thinpack & Ultrapack screens are most commonly used prepack screens.

Ultra Pack Screen ::

Johnson Ultra Pack Screen uses an outer perforated pipe over a wire wrap screen on a base pipe. These screens are suitable for  open hole completions for effective sand control, without the expense & time involved in placing a gravel pack. Its baked-resin sand construction has a large open area to permit maximum fluid low with a minimum pressure drop.

Ultra pack are also widely used in difficult cased-hole completions when you need extra protection against damaged to the screen surface.

Thin Pack Screen ::

Johnson Thin Pack Screen consist of two concentric V-Wire screens with a 6 mm thick integral gravel packed in between. These screens are suitable for highly deviated & horizontal well , either cased or open hole completions to 1800 meters long. Thin pack are also widely used at the top of high pressure gravel pack completions and for workovers where the OD/ID ratio is critical.
